National Webmaster Applications

The National Webmaster will be accepting applications for those interested in fulfilling this position for the 2008-2009 term. In accordance with the AASMAN-1 Chapter 8, Section 12.1, applicants must include:

12.1.1 “… A letter describing the candidates qualifications, decorations, and experience in AFROTC and AAS/SW. Specific reference to the applicant’s experience in web site design and maintenance is mandatory. Internet addresses of publicly-accessible web sites that the candidate has designed or maintained, if available, should also be included in the application.”

12.1.2 “… At most, three letters of recommendation.”

12.1.3 “… Send applications NLT 1 February of each year. Members must send courtesy copies to the appropriate intermediate HQs and the EMC.”

Applications should be sent to the National Webmaster. Note that this is a joint position. Either AAS or SW member may hold the position of National Webmaster. If an AAS member is selected, they will hold the rank of C/Lt. Col.
